Yes, Geographic Tongue can appear in the menopause.
This can be caused by a variety of factors but during the menopause the body is extra stressed by all the hormonal changes and this can lead to vitamin and mineral deficiency, which in turn can affect the tongue.
You may find a high strength vitamin and mineral supplement helpful for this and I would also suggest a probiotic supplement as low friendly bacteria in the gut can be a contributory factor as well.
